Microsoft

Enterprise cloud + Copilot platform with strategic OpenAI partnership.

Microsoft delivers Azure AI, Microsoft 365 Copilot, GitHub Copilot, Phi small models, and Semantic Kernel—plus deep distribution of OpenAI models through Azure OpenAI Service and Microsoft Foundry (GPT-6 Astra as of 2026-09-03). It is the default enterprise path for copilots, governed LLM APIs, and AI that sits inside Office, GitHub, and Azure workloads.

Why Microsoft matters

If you ship AI inside a Fortune 500 stack, Microsoft is often the procurement, identity, and compliance layer—not just another model vendor. Azure OpenAI, Copilot Studio, and GitHub Copilot shape how enterprises buy and operate AI even when the underlying model is OpenAI or open-weight.

How Microsoft evolved

Key moments in chronological order.

  1. Product

    GPT-6 Astra in Microsoft Foundry

    GPT-6 Astra is available in Microsoft Foundry with Standard and Provisioned Throughput in Global and US Data Zone geographies. Standard Global short-context list rates match OpenAI ($10 input / $50 output per 1M tokens; cache $1 / writes $12.50).

  2. Model

    Phi small models

    Shows competitive quality from small, efficient models for edge and cost-sensitive use.

  3. Partnership

    Expanded OpenAI investment

    Deepens Azure OpenAI as the enterprise channel for ChatGPT-class models.

  4. Product

    GitHub Copilot

    Coding assistant brings LLM copilots into everyday developer workflows.

  5. Partnership

    OpenAI partnership begins

    Multi-year investment and Azure exclusivity set up GPT distribution.

  6. Platform

    Azure cloud era

    Azure becomes the cloud substrate for later AI services and OpenAI hosting.

  7. Founded

    Microsoft founded

    Started as a microcomputer software company in Albuquerque.
